Factors to Consider When Picking a Place to Live

When considering where to live, it’s essential to evaluate several important factors that will determine whether a neighborhood is a good fit for you. Here are some key considerations to help you identify the ideal homes and neighborhoods for your lifestyle.

Housing Types, Costs, and Property Taxes

The type of housing available in a neighborhood is a primary factor to consider. Are you looking for a single-family home, a townhouse, or an apartment? Each type comes with different costs, maintenance requirements, and levels of privacy. Additionally, understanding the housing market in a particular area is crucial. Research property values, rent prices, and property taxes to ensure the neighborhood fits within your budget. Luxury neighborhoods often come with higher costs, but they also offer premium features such as luxury neighborhood amenities, which might be worth the investment if they align with your lifestyle.

Size and Style

The size and style of homes in a neighborhood should match your personal preferences and family needs. If you prefer a spacious home with a large yard, you’ll likely be more comfortable in suburban areas. On the other hand, if you’re drawn to modern condos or historic homes, urban neighborhoods might be more suitable. The architectural style of homes can also reflect the character of a neighborhood, influencing your sense of belonging. Ensuring the neighborhood offers homes that suit your taste is an important part of the decision-making process.

Location and Walk-ability

Location is often the top priority when choosing a neighborhood. Proximity to work, schools, shopping, and recreational areas can significantly enhance your daily convenience and quality of life. A walkable neighborhood with easily accessible parks, cafes, and local shops adds to the overall charm and livability of an area. If you value being able to stroll to nearby amenities, focus on neighborhoods that prioritize walkability and have well-maintained sidewalks and paths.

Pets

For pet owners, a neighborhood’s pet-friendliness is a crucial consideration. Are there parks, walking trails, or open spaces where your pets can play? Some neighborhoods even have designated dog parks or pet-friendly cafes, which can make a big difference in your pet’s happiness and your convenience. Additionally, consider the local regulations and HOA rules regarding pets, as these can vary widely between neighborhoods.

Schools

For families with children, the quality of local schools is often the deciding factor in choosing a neighborhood. Research school ratings, reviews, and extracurricular offerings to ensure that the schools align with your educational values. Even if you don’t have children, living in a neighborhood with excellent schools can positively impact property values, making it a good investment for the future. Look for neighborhoods with a strong sense of community involvement in schools, as this often reflects a supportive and engaged environment.

Proximity to Work and Amenities

Commute time is another critical factor that can greatly influence your quality of life. A long daily commute can lead to stress and less time for family, hobbies, or relaxation. Choose a neighborhood that offers a reasonable commute to your workplace. Additionally, consider proximity to essential amenities such as grocery stores, healthcare facilities, and entertainment options. Some neighborhoods offer luxury neighborhood amenities, such as private fitness centers, pools, or concierge services, which can improve your everyday life.

The Scoop from Neighbors

One of the best ways to get a genuine feel for a neighborhood is by talking to the people who live there. Current residents can provide insights that you won’t find in real estate listings or online reviews. Ask about neighborhood amenities, community events, and what they like or dislike about the area. Their feedback can provide a clearer picture of whether a neighborhood aligns with your lifestyle. If possible, visit the neighborhood at different times of the day to observe the atmosphere and activity level.
